It is simple to groom them
French Bulldogs are a low-maintenance breed that is easy to groom. They have a smooth coat that sheds moderately. It is easy to brush regularly using a soft bristle brush or rubber grooming glove. By using these tools, you will remove hair that is loose and distribute natural skin oils, which helps reduce shedding. Regular brushing will also help to prevent hair tangles. Also, it is important to wash your dog's ears every day. They are susceptible to ear infections, so it is essential to keep their ears clean. Cleaning their ears is easy and can be done within a couple of minutes.
Like other dogs, Frenchies don't need frequent baths. In fact bathing them frequently can strip their skin of natural oils and irritate their sensitive skin. It is recommended to only bathe them when they are filthy or smelly. When they do need bathing, it's best to apply a gentle shampoo for dogs.
The wrinkles on Frenchies face are what give their adorable look But they are also areas where dirt could get caught. This can cause irritated skin and infection. It is recommended to clean these folds using a soft cloth or specially formulated lotion.
Regularly trim your Frenchie's nail. Too long nails can cause discomfort for your pet when they walk on hard surfaces. Regular nail clipping is best and you should begin this process while they are young enough to get them comfortable with it.
Another problem that is commonly encountered by Frenchies is the appearance of tears under their eyes. This is due to their flat muzzle, and the position of their eye in their skull. Ask your vet if these stains can be removed prior to trying.
It is important to not just keep your Frenchie clean but also check for signs of irritation on their ears or skin. You should also check for signs of redness or tangles since these could be signs of an allergy or another health problem. You should consult an animal veterinarian if you observe any of the signs. If you do not take action, the condition could worsen and cause your French Bulldog to become uncomfortable or painful.
